Can snow removal in Schenectady prevent damage to dying shrubs on my property?
Yes, proper snow removal helps protect dying shrubs by preventing heavy snow accumulation that can break branches or stress plants. We carefully clear snow around shrubs to minimize damage, and our landscaping expertise allows us to identify and address underlying issues causing shrub decline, offering solutions tailored to Schenectady's climate.
